Reliance Industries Plans to Build World’s Largest Data Centre in India
Reliance Industries, under the visionary leadership of Mukesh Ambani, is embarking on a groundbreaking project to construct what could potentially become the world’s largest data centre in Jamnagar, Gujarat. According to a recent Bloomberg report, this state-of-the-art facility is projected to have an unprecedented capacity of 3 GW, surpassing even the current largest data centre operated by Microsoft in Virginia.
The company is not only aiming for sheer scale but also focusing on cutting-edge technology to support this ambitious endeavor. Reliance Industries is procuring advanced AI semiconductors from Nvidia, a strategic move to ensure the smooth operation of complex computations required by AI-driven tools within the data centre.
What sets this project apart is Reliance’s commitment to sustainability. The data centre will primarily run on renewable energy sources such as solar, wind, and hydrogen power, aligning with the company’s broader strategy to enhance India’s AI capabilities while promoting affordability and accessibility in the AI sector.
With an estimated cost ranging between $20 billion and $30 billion, this project represents a significant investment for Reliance Industries. Despite the financial challenge, Ambani’s goal is clear: to revolutionize AI inferencing and make AI more cost-effective and widely available to businesses and startups in India.
AI inferencing, a critical process in machine learning, demands substantial computational power, often involving GPUs or specialized hardware. By leveraging cutting-edge technologies like Nvidia’s AI inference platform and innovative solutions from startups like Pipeshift, Reliance aims to drive down costs and enhance performance, similar to the market disruption brought about by Reliance Jio in the telecom sector.
This announcement comes on the heels of another major AI initiative, The Stargate Project, jointly launched by OpenAI, SoftBank, Oracle, and MGX. While the Stargate Project focuses on AI infrastructure in the United States, Reliance’s data centre project underscores the company’s commitment to advancing India’s AI capabilities on a global scale.

2. What is AI inferencing, and why is it important?
AI inferencing is the process by which a trained machine learning model applies its learned patterns to new data to make predictions or decisions. It is crucial for AI-driven tools to function effectively and efficiently.
